English: Map of the world with satellite triangulation stations labeled "BC-4 World Primary Network". BC-4 was a type of automatic camera used in satellite geodesy.

US stations in Moses Lake, Washington and Beltsville, Maryland (https://celebrating200years.noaa.gov/foundations/satellite_geodesy/welcome.html).
